Lakeview College of Nursing is a specialized, single-purpose institution of higher learning that offers a Bachelor of Science Degree in Nursing (BSN) Program in Danville and Charleston, IL.    

Students enjoy a variety of clinical experiences with over 600 hours of direct patient care and gain skills with life-like simulated nursing lab equipment and open lab sessions.

Overall, the mission of Lakeview is to be a dynamic center of educational excellence as a diverse and inclusive College community that works together, exemplifying adaptability, integrity, and caring. The College will be forefront to the trends in health care and committed to nursing as a profession by preparing safe, competent, patient-centered, caring professional nurses for leadership, service, and practice for the advancement of the nursing profession.

Students Volunteer at Camp New Hope Fall Family Fun Fest

Several Lakeview College of Nursing students volunteered at Camp New Hope this fall. Camp New Hope is a year-round recreational experience for those who are eight years old and above with developmental and physical disabilities. Their annual Fall Family Fun Fest is a fundraiser to benefit the camp and generate funds to allow for financial assistance for families. The event includes a 5K fun run/walk, a car show, inflatables, carnival games, food trucks, boat and train rides, and music.

Lakeview Students Volunteer at Special Olympics

This fall, several Lakeview College of Nursing students volunteered to help with the Special Olympics Family Festival at Lake Land Community College in Mattoon, IL. The mission of the Special Olympics of Illinois is to provide year-round sports training and athletic competition in a variety of Olympic-type sports for children and adults with intellectual disabilities, giving them continuing opportunities to develop physical fitness, demonstrate courage, experience joy and participate in a sharing of gifts, skills, and friendship with their families, other Special Olympics athletes, and the community.
